source from: Pixabay
软件交互概述:构建高效人机交互桥梁
随着信息技术的飞速发展,软件交互已成为连接用户与软件系统的重要桥梁。本文将简要介绍软件交互的概念及其重要性,进而探讨如何优化软件交互,提升用户体验和效率。通过深入了解软件交互,我们能够更好地构建高效的人机交互环境。
软件交互,顾名思义,是指用户与软件系统之间的互动过程。它涵盖了用户界面设计、操作流程优化等多个方面,旨在提升用户体验和效率。在当今数字化时代,良好的软件交互能够引导用户轻松完成任务,减少操作难度,提高满意度。本文将围绕这一核心内容展开,帮助读者深入了解软件交互的魅力。
一、软件交互的基本概念
1、软件交互的定义
软件交互,顾名思义,是用户与软件系统之间的互动过程。在这个过程中,用户通过界面与软件进行沟通,而软件则根据用户的指令和反馈提供相应的服务。这种互动不仅包括用户对软件的操作,还包括软件对用户的反馈,从而形成了一个闭环的交互体系。
2、软件交互与用户体验的关系
软件交互与用户体验密切相关。良好的软件交互设计能够提高用户满意度,降低操作难度,增强用户对软件的信任度。具体来说,软件交互对用户体验的影响主要体现在以下几个方面:
- 操作便捷性:简洁直观的交互流程,让用户能够快速上手,减少学习成本。
- 反馈及时性:软件在操作过程中给予用户及时的反馈,帮助用户了解操作结果。
- 个性化定制:根据用户需求提供个性化的交互方式,提升用户的使用体验。
- 错误处理:当用户操作失误时,软件能够给出合理的错误提示,避免用户产生负面情绪。
3、软件交互的核心要素
软件交互的核心要素主要包括以下几个方面:
- 用户界面(UI)设计:界面设计是软件交互的基础,直接影响用户体验。优秀的设计应简洁明了,符合用户习惯。
- 操作流程(UX)设计:操作流程设计决定了用户在使用软件时的舒适度。合理、高效的流程设计能够让用户轻松完成任务。
- 交互反馈:及时、清晰的反馈能够帮助用户了解操作结果,提高满意度。
- 可访问性:考虑不同用户群体的需求,确保软件能够为所有人提供便捷的交互体验。
以下表格展示了软件交互的四个核心要素及其具体内容:
核心要素 | 具体内容 |
---|---|
用户界面(UI)设计 | 1. 界面布局合理,层次分明2. 使用户界面简洁美观3. 色彩搭配合理,符合用户视觉习惯 |
操作流程(UX)设计 | 1. 交互流程清晰易懂2. 操作步骤简洁明了3. 优化操作路径,提高效率 |
交互反馈 | 1. 及时给予用户反馈2. 反馈内容准确、清晰3. 优化错误处理机制 |
可访问性 | 1. 考虑不同用户群体的需求2. 支持多平台、多设备使用3. 提供个性化定制功能 |
二、用户界面设计与软件交互
1、用户界面的重要性
用户界面(UI)是软件交互中不可或缺的一部分,它直接关系到用户对产品的第一印象和体验。一个直观、易用的用户界面能够提高用户满意度,降低学习成本,进而提升产品整体的市场竞争力。以下是一些用户界面设计的重要性体现:
重要性 | 描述 |
---|---|
提升用户体验 | 简洁、美观、直观的界面设计能使用户在完成任务时更加顺畅,提高满意度。 |
降低学习成本 | 通过直观的图标、布局和交互逻辑,用户可以更快地掌握软件使用方法。 |
提高产品竞争力 | 优秀的用户界面设计可以吸引更多用户,提高产品在市场上的竞争力。 |
优化操作流程 | 合理的界面布局和操作流程可以降低用户完成任务所需的时间,提高效率。 |
2、界面设计的基本原则
在用户界面设计中,遵循以下基本原则有助于提升界面质量:
原则 | 描述 |
---|---|
一致性 | 界面元素、布局和交互逻辑要保持一致,避免用户在使用过程中产生困惑。 |
易用性 | 界面设计要简洁明了,易于用户理解和使用。 |
美观性 | 界面设计要注重美观,符合审美需求。 |
可访问性 | 界面设计要考虑残障人士等特殊用户的需求,提供可访问性支持。 |
3、优秀界面设计案例解析
以下是一些优秀的界面设计案例,供参考:
案例名称 | 所属领域 | 优点 |
---|---|---|
Airbnb | 房地产 | 界面简洁、美观,搜索功能强大,便于用户找到合适的房源。 |
Dropbox | 云存储 | 界面清晰,操作简单,支持多平台同步。 |
社交媒体 | 界面美观,滤镜效果丰富,便于用户分享生活点滴。 |
通过以上案例可以看出,优秀界面设计在软件交互中的重要作用。在今后的设计中,我们要不断学习借鉴优秀案例,为用户提供更好的交互体验。
三、操作流程优化与软件交互
1、操作流程优化的意义
操作流程优化是软件交互设计中至关重要的一环。其核心在于简化用户与软件系统之间的交互过程,减少不必要的操作步骤,提高用户操作的效率和满意度。通过优化操作流程,不仅能够提升用户体验,还能降低用户的学习成本,增强软件的市场竞争力。
2、常见操作流程优化方法
以下是一些常见的操作流程优化方法:
优化方法 | 描述 |
---|---|
简化步骤 | 将操作步骤进行精简,去除冗余步骤,提高用户操作的便捷性。 |
明确提示 | 在操作过程中,为用户提供明确的提示信息,帮助用户快速了解操作步骤。 |
提供快捷键 | 针对常用操作,提供快捷键,减少用户输入操作的时间。 |
智能化推荐 | 根据用户的使用习惯,智能推荐操作流程,提高用户操作的效率。 |
反馈机制 | 在操作过程中,及时给予用户反馈,让用户了解操作结果。 |
3、实际应用中的优化案例
以下是一些实际应用中的操作流程优化案例:
案例 | 描述 |
---|---|
微信支付 | 微信支付在操作流程上进行了优化,简化了支付步骤,提高了支付效率。 |
淘宝购物 | 淘宝购物在操作流程上进行了优化,简化了购物步骤,提高了购物体验。 |
邮箱客户端 | 邮箱客户端在操作流程上进行了优化,简化了邮件管理步骤,提高了邮件处理效率。 |
通过以上案例可以看出,操作流程优化对于提升用户体验和效率具有重要意义。在软件交互设计中,应充分考虑操作流程的优化,以提高用户满意度和软件的市场竞争力。
结语:软件交互的未来展望
随着科技的飞速发展,软件交互已经成为提升用户体验和效率的关键因素。从当前的发展趋势来看,未来软件交互将呈现出以下几个特点:
-
智能化与个性化:人工智能技术的进步将使得软件交互更加智能化,能够根据用户的行为习惯和偏好,提供个性化的服务和建议。例如,智能语音助手、智能推荐系统等将成为未来软件交互的重要组成部分。
-
跨平台融合:随着各种设备的普及,用户在不同平台间的交互需求日益增加。未来软件交互将更加注重跨平台的融合,提供一致的用户体验。
-
沉浸式交互:随着虚拟现实、增强现实等技术的不断发展,沉浸式交互将成为软件交互的新趋势。用户将能够在虚拟环境中实现更加直观、自然的操作。
-
交互方式的创新:随着新技术的不断涌现,交互方式将更加多样化。例如,手势识别、眼动追踪等交互方式将在未来软件交互中发挥重要作用。
总之,软件交互在当前及未来技术发展中具有重要地位。通过对用户体验的持续关注和创新,软件交互将为用户带来更加便捷、高效的使用体验,助力我国软件产业的蓬勃发展。
常见问题
1、什么是软件交互?
软件交互指的是用户与计算机软件之间的互动过程,它包括用户通过界面与软件进行交互,以及软件反馈给用户的行为和响应。简单来说,就是用户使用软件的方式和软件回应用户操作的过程。
2、软件交互对用户体验有哪些影响?
软件交互直接影响用户体验。良好的软件交互设计可以让用户在完成任务时感到轻松愉快,提高工作效率,反之,如果设计不合理,会让用户感到繁琐、不便,降低使用满意度。
3、如何优化软件的操作流程?
优化软件的操作流程需要从用户的角度出发,关注以下几点:简化操作步骤,减少用户思考;提供直观的指引和反馈;保持界面一致性,让用户容易记忆和使用。
4、有哪些常见的用户界面设计原则?
常见的用户界面设计原则包括:直观性、易用性、一致性、可访问性、简洁性等。
5、未来软件交互的发展趋势是什么?
未来软件交互将朝着更加智能化、个性化和高效化的方向发展。随着人工智能、大数据、虚拟现实等技术的应用,软件交互将更加贴合用户需求,提供更加个性化的体验。
原创文章,作者:路飞SEO,如若转载,请注明出处:https://www.shuziqianzhan.com/article/114652.html